Test and evaluation methods on capture performance of range hood

Abstract: Range hood is an important equipment to control kitchen contaminant, capture performance is a significant index to evaluate range hood, which has been widely recognized at home and abroad. Summarizes the typical parameters and test methods of the range hood's capture performance, and analyzes the influence of the mounting height, air supplement mode and heat source characteristics on the capture performance. The results show that in a certain extent, reducing the mounting height and heat source intensity, increasing the air volume and pressure, using the back heat source and taking appropriate air supplement can effectively improve the capture performance of the range hood. However, beyond this extent, the change of the capture performance is small, and the energy consumption and noise will be increased.
